Balancing Fats for Sustained Energy during Endurance Training

Endurance athletes rely heavily on their diet to optimize performance, particularly on fat intake. Fats are incredibly energy-dense, providing athletes with the necessary fuel for prolonged training sessions. The body’s ability to utilize fat optimally can significantly enhance endurance capabilities. Unlike carbohydrates, fat metabolism is slower, leading to a more sustained energy release over time. This crucial trait prevents energy dips during long-duration workouts, allowing athletes to maintain performance levels. Including healthy fats such as avocado, nuts, and seeds in meals provides the necessary energy and aids in recovery. Moreover, adequate fat intake has been shown to improve overall performance in endurance sports. Athletes should focus on consuming unsaturated fats, which offer cardiovascular benefits alongside energy. With proper planning, integrating the right fats into meals restores glycogen levels after extensive training, facilitating quicker recovery and improved readiness for subsequent training sessions. An athlete’s dietary focus must shift towards fat adaptation training, which enhances the ability to fuel on fat rather than relying solely on carbohydrates. This approach results in greater efficiency during endurance activities, leading to improved personal records over time.

Understanding the different types of fats is crucial for endurance athletes aiming for optimal performance. Fats can be categorized into saturated, unsaturated, and trans fats, each having different impacts on health and performance. Saturated and trans fats can lead to increased cholesterol levels, adversely affecting cardiovascular health. In contrast, unsaturated fats—including monounsaturated and polyunsaturated fats—are beneficial, supporting heart health and aiding in anti-inflammatory processes. Endurance training can strain the body, making it essential to include anti-inflammatory foods that help mitigate strain and promote recovery. Fat sources like olive oil, fatty fish, and walnuts are not only packed with energy but also feature omega-3 fatty acids, which are lauded for their anti-inflammatory properties. Additionally, integrating avocados into daily meals offers both healthy fats and valuable micronutrients that bolster overall health. This balanced fat intake ensures that an athlete’s energy stamina is maintained throughout grueling training regimens. Regularly consuming healthy fats allows a gradual adaptation process, preparing the body to store and utilize fat as a primary energy source during extended physical exertion, optimizing performance and endurance.

Meal Timing and Fat Consumption

Meal timing plays a pivotal role in the effectiveness of fat intake for endurance athletes. Consuming healthy fats at strategic times can enhance their energy levels and recovery. For instance, integrating fat into pre-training meals can offer sustained energy during workouts. However, timing is key; athletes should avoid high-fat meals immediately before training sessions, as they can cause digestive discomfort and hinder performance. Instead, opt for moderate fat inclusion several hours before training. Post-training meals should focus on a balance of carbohydrates and healthy fats, which not only replenish energy but also support muscle recovery. Meals combining lean proteins, complex carbohydrates, and healthy fats help restore glycogen levels effectively, ensuring athletes are ready for their next training session. Additionally, timing fat intake throughout the day can help maintain steady energy levels. This balance supports endurance athletes in achieving their competitive goals. Planning meals to include healthy fats ensures athletes receive all necessary nutrients while promoting long-term health. Therefore, understanding meal timing is essential for maximizing the benefits of a fat-inclusive diet.

Choosing the Right Fats

Selecting the appropriate types of fats is vital for endurance athletes looking to improve performance. Healthy fat choices can significantly influence energy levels, recovery, and overall performance. Unsaturated fats should be prioritized, particularly monounsaturated and polyunsaturated fats. These types of fats have been associated with improved cardiovascular health, which is paramount for athletes involved in rigorous training. Foods such as avocados, fatty fish, and nuts should be regularly included in an athlete’s diet to provide the essential fats needed for energy generation. Meals incorporating these foods not only enhance energy availability but also promote healthy recovery through anti-inflammatory benefits. In contrast, athletes should minimize their intake of saturated and trans fats, as they may adversely impact performance and long-term health. Understanding label reading and identifying different fat sources can help athletes make informed choices. Additionally, finding balance in fat intake, combined effectively with optimal carbohydrate sources, can create a powerful dietary strategy. Athletes should also consider the timing of their fat intake to maximize these benefits during training and recovery.

Fat Adaptation Training

A unique strategy athletes can adopt is fat adaptation training. This dietary approach involves gradually increasing fat consumption while reducing carbohydrates to train the body to utilize fat as a primary fuel source. This process can take several weeks and necessitates systematic planning, typically incorporated during lower-intensity training periods. Once adequately fat-adapted, endurance athletes may experience enhanced energy levels during prolonged efforts, positively influencing performance. Fat adaptation enhances the ability to sustain performance over long durations, potentially improving race times. The shift towards fat as a primary energy source can also result in reduced dependency on carbohydrates, allowing athletes to reserve glycogen stores for critical moments in events. It is essential to maintain a well-rounded diet during this transition, filled with vitamins and essential nutrients to support endurance training. Consulting with a sports nutritionist may be beneficial to ensure the fat adaptation process is effective and safe. Additionally, athletes should track their performance as they undergo training adjustments. Individual responses may vary; thus, fine-tuning this strategy leads to the best personal outcome and improved endurance capabilities.
